Monitoramento de Atividades WS: Por Onde Começar

全球筛号(葡萄牙语)

Monitoramento de Atividades WS: Por Onde Começar

Monitorar as atividades de Web Services (WS) é uma tarefa essencial para garantir que tudo esteja funcionando corretamente e para identificar possíveis problemas antes que se tornem críticos. Se você está se perguntando por onde começar, aqui estão algumas dicas que podem ajudá-lo a iniciar esse processo de forma simples e eficaz. 😊

1. Entenda a Importância do Monitoramento

Antes de mais nada, é fundamental entender por que você está monitorando. O monitoramento de atividades WS ajuda a garantir que seus serviços estejam disponíveis, funcionando conforme esperado e desempenhando bem. Além disso, pode ajudar a detectar e resolver problemas rapidamente, minimizando o impacto sobre os usuários.

2. Identifique os Principais Indicadores de Desempenho

Para monitorar efetivamente, é necessário identificar os principais indicadores de desempenho (KPIs). Alguns exemplos incluem:

  • Tempo de resposta: Quanto tempo leva para o serviço responder a uma solicitação.
  • Taxa de erro: A porcentagem de solicitações que resultam em erros.
  • Disponibilidade: A porcentagem de tempo em que o serviço está disponível para uso.
  • Taxa de transferência: A quantidade de dados transferidos por unidade de tempo.

3. Escolha as Ferramentas de Monitoramento Adequadas

Existem várias ferramentas disponíveis que podem ajudá-lo a monitorar as atividades WS. Algumas das mais populares incluem:

  • New Relic: Oferece monitoramento de desempenho de aplicativos e visibilidade em tempo real.
  • Datadog: Uma plataforma de monitoramento e análise que oferece uma visão completa do seu ambiente.
  • Prometheus: Uma ferramenta de monitoramento de código aberto com forte suporte para alertas.

4. Configure Alertas

Configurar alertas é crucial para ser notificado imediatamente quando algo dá errado. As ferramentas de monitoramento geralmente permitem configurar alertas com base em KPIs específicos. Por exemplo, você pode configurar um alerta para quando o tempo de resposta exceder um determinado limite ou quando a taxa de erro ultrapassar um certo valor.

5. Analise os Logs

Os logs são uma fonte valiosa de informações sobre o que está acontecendo com seus serviços. Ferramentas como o ELK Stack (Elasticsearch, Logstash e Kibana) podem ajudar a coletar, processar e visualizar logs de forma eficiente. Analisar os logs pode ajudá-lo a identificar padrões e resolver problemas mais rapidamente.

6. Realize Testes de Performance

Além do monitoramento contínuo, é uma boa prática realizar testes de performance regularmente. Ferramentas como Apache JMeter e LoadRunner podem simular cargas de trabalho e ajudar a identificar gargalos de desempenho.

7. Revisão e Melhoria Contínua

O monitoramento de atividades WS não é uma tarefa que você faz uma vez e esquece. É um processo contínuo de revisão e melhoria. Analise regularmente os dados coletados, ajuste seus KPIs e ferramentas conforme necessário e esteja sempre em busca de novas maneiras de melhorar o desempenho e a disponibilidade dos seus serviços.

Começar a monitorar as atividades WS pode parecer uma tarefa complicada, mas com as ferramentas e práticas certas, você estará no caminho certo para garantir que seus serviços estejam sempre funcionando da melhor forma possível. Boa sorte! 😊